Joko Widodo announced plans to move Indonesia's capital from Jakarta to East Kalimantan on Borneo Island. The new location was chosen for its low risk of natural disasters. Jakarta faces overpopulation, congestion, and land subsidence issues. The government aims to build a SMART green city without disturbing protected forests. If approved by parliament, construction will start on a 40,000-hectare plot next year.
